Iwan Simonis: leadership in the pocket
If you enjoy a nice game of pool, snooker or carom, there’s a good chance that you’ve had hands-on experience with Iwan Simonis quality. The only manufacturer exclusively focused on billiard cloth, the company has devoted itself to uncompromising standards to become the undisputed leader in its field.
By Paul KUVNIC
In
thinking about a champion attempting to launch a billiard ball on a faultless
trajectory, you soon realise that the surface it travels over can be no
ordinary fabric. The tiniest imperfection in the cloth could cause a deviation
in the path of the ball and prove catastrophic in a competitive match. It’s
this attention to high quality detail that has allowed Iwan Simonis to make a
big name for itself in this niche market.
Guillaume Henri Simon Simonis founded his factory in Verviers in 1680 because the local water was ideal for washing wool. Precisely when the company began manufacturing cloth for billiard tables is not known, although it has been in production for at least two centuries. Exclusive specialisation in this market came about more recently.
The firm’s entire production takes pace at its site in Verviers. Nearly all its output is exported to about 50 countries. The main markets are in Western Europe and increasingly Eastern Europe, as well as in North America, where it has a commercial subsidiary. The Asian market is smaller but growing.
Innovation married to know-how
What role does innovation play for Iwan Simonis? "The textile industry tends to have an ‘old’ connotation, answers Bernard Bollette, the firm’s Commercial Director. But not in our case. We use the most up-to-date technology to ensure quality and remain the market leader. At the same time, we marry innovation with know-how, because nothing replaces the experience accumulated over centuries".
The company has been innovative in other ways too. Iwan Simonis was a pioneer in sponsoring. The firm currently sponsors some of the world’s top players. It is also the official sponsor and supplier to all major pool and carom competitive events.
The company’s fortunes are inextricably linked with the popularity of billiards. Fortunately this field is growing, thanks in part to TV broadcasts of the sport. Through a devotion to high quality it looks certain that Iwan Simonis is set to retain its leadership in this niche market.

Localisation : Andrimont/Verviers
Founded in : 1680
Activity : production of high-quality billiard cloth
Employees : 73
Export volume : 95%
